What were some of Simón Bolívar's goals

Answer: Simón Bolívar penned two political treatises—the Manifiesto de Cartagena (“Cartagena Manifesto”) and the Carta de Jamaica (“Letter from Jamaica”)—encouraging the people of South America to rebel against Spanish colonial rule.F

Alexander halmiton’s economic plan was designed to
jolli1 [7]

Answer:

The correct answer is: to help the United States government to deal with its financial issues.

Explanation:

Alexander Hamilton proposed a plan based on combining debts strategy, where the state debts would be combined with the debts of the federal government. He also taxed dollars and imposed tariff and government subsidies in order to raise revenue through taxes. According to his plan, the U.S. would resolve its old obligations by borrowing money again, but this time at a lower interest rate.

His financial plan was made between 1790 and 1791 and it resolved the most important social, economic and financial problems of the U.S.
